B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-grade use and examined to satisfy stringent high quality and security expectations. BHT is often a lipophilic natural and organic compound which is largely used being an antioxidant in various industrial applications. In animal nourishment, BHT FEED GRADE TEST is widely made use of to forestall the oxidation of fats and oils in animal feed, thereby preserving the nutritional value and increasing the shelf lifetime of the feed. Oxidized fats not just shed nutritional efficacy but also can produce destructive compounds, impacting the health and fitness and expansion of livestock. The inclusion of BHT in feed involves demanding testing to make sure it adheres to regulatory specifications and it is Safe and sound for usage by animals, which finally enters the human meals chain. The screening protocols usually evaluate the purity, efficacy, and prospective residues in animal tissues.

Yet another important compound from the chemical domain is Pentachloropyridine. This compound is actually a chlorinated by-product of pyridine and has garnered desire because of its utility as an intermediate in the synthesis of agrochemicals, dyes, and prescribed drugs. Its significant diploma of chlorination causes it to be a powerful compound, which really should be dealt with with care due to prospective toxicity and environmental fears. Pentachloropyridine serves like a making block in chemical synthesis, enabling chemists to develop far more intricate molecules Which may be Employed in herbicides, insecticides, or perhaps specialty polymers. The managing and disposal of Pentachloropyridine are controlled, supplied its probable environmental persistence and bioaccumulation possibility. Industries working with this compound usually undertake closed-technique production approaches and demanding security protocols to attenuate exposure.

M-Phenylene Diamine, usually abbreviated as MPD, is really an aromatic amine that options prominently from the manufacture of aramid fibers, which are nicely-recognized for their heat resistance and power. Kevlar and Nomex, Utilized in physique armor and fire-resistant clothes, respectively, are manufactured applying MPD for a vital precursor. The compound alone consists of a benzene ring with two amino groups in the meta positions, rendering it well suited for creating polymers with desirable thermal and mechanical Homes. M-Phenylene Diamine (MPD) can also be Employed in the dye industry, notably in hair dyes and various cosmetic apps, Whilst its use is curtailed in certain regions because of basic safety worries. When production products that contains MPD, proper occupational basic safety tactics are vital to defend staff from extended exposure, which could lead on to skin sensitization or other health issues.

O-Phenylene Diamine (OPDA), even though structurally comparable to MPD, differs in the positioning from the amino teams, which appreciably influences its chemical reactivity and application. OPDA is frequently utilized in the manufacture of dyes and pigments, where by it contributes into the development of vivid shades which might be stable and extended-lasting. It is additionally Employed in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s purpose in corrosion inhibitors and rubber chemical compounds further more highlights its versatility. On the other hand, comparable to other aromatic amines, OPDA is additionally associated with toxicity challenges, and so, its use is diligently managed and monitored. The necessity of correct handling, appropriate storage, and satisfactory protective measures can't be overstated when managing OPDA in any industrial environment.

Pinacolone is another noteworthy compound with a number of applications. It's really a ketone Together with the molecular components C6H12O and is applied generally being an intermediate during the synthesis of pesticides and herbicides, specially inside the production of triazole fungicides and specific plant advancement regulators. Pinacolone’s structure features a tertiary butyl team, which contributes to its distinctive reactivity in natural and organic synthesis. Past agriculture, it can even be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its capacity to undergo nucleophilic substitution and condensation reactions, rendering it a precious reagent in laboratory and industrial procedures. Although it is much less hazardous than many of the Beforehand talked about compounds, protection precautions remain essential to mitigate any threats associated with its volatility and possible irritant Houses.

2-Heptanone is actually a ketone that naturally takes place in some crops and is additionally found in tiny portions in human sweat and specific animal secretions. It is usually Employed in the fragrance and taste industries as a result of its enjoyable, fruity odor. On top of that, 2-Heptanone has located purposes for a solvent and intermediate in organic and natural synthesis. Interestingly, research has recommended that it may well Perform a task in chemical signaling, specifically in insects, where by it functions as an alarm pheromone. This has led to its study in pest Manage strategies and behavioral science. Industrially, 2-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its somewhat minimal toxicity causes it to be ideal for use in customer items, While proper labeling and handling Directions are always mandated.
